Collegiate Reaches School of the Year Final
We are absolutely delighted to share the news that Collegiate School has made the final for The Independent School of the Year (South).
Having made the shortlist back in July, we are now vying with Canford School, King Edward VI School, King's Taunton, Mount Kelly and Wycombe Abbey to be crowned with the prestigious title at next month's awards ceremony in London.
